SD 1179 Massachusetts Senate · 194th Legislature (2025-2026)

An Act securing the application of Massachusetts law to employees of employers incorporated or operating in Massachusetts who provide their labor and services remotely

This bill ensures Massachusetts labor laws apply to remote workers who perform services for employers based in Massachusetts, regardless of where the worker lives. It directly affects remote employees working for companies incorporated, headquartered, or operating in Massachusetts. The key provision states that Massachusetts law governs all employment terms (like pay, benefits, and working conditions) unless the employer and employee have a clear, written, individually negotiated contract specifying another jurisdiction's laws - and the employer complies with that jurisdiction's requirements. If the contract's chosen jurisdiction isn't followed, Massachusetts law automatically applies. The law takes effect on January 1, 2026.
